Rehabilitation after lumbar disc surgery
R W Ostelo1, H C de Vet, G Waddell
1Department of Epidemiology, Maastricht University, Peter Debyeplein 1, PO Box 616, Maastricht, Netherlands. raymond.ostelo@epid.unimaas.nl
The Cochrane Database of Systematic Reviews
|June 22, 2002
Summary
Intensive exercise programs initiated 4-6 weeks after lumbar disc surgery significantly improve short-term functional status and return to work. These active treatments do not increase re-operation rates.

Background:
- Limited understanding of the efficacy of post-lumbar disc surgery rehabilitation programs.
- Persistent patient fears regarding re-injury, re-herniation, or instability after surgery.
Purpose of the Study:
- To systematically evaluate the effectiveness of active treatments used in rehabilitation after first-time lumbar disc surgery.
Main Methods:
- Systematic review of randomized and non-randomized controlled trials.
- Searched MEDLINE, EMBASE, Psyclit, and Cochrane Controlled Trials Register.
- Methodological quality assessment using a four-level evidence rating system.
Main Results:
- Strong evidence supports intensive exercise programs (started 4-6 weeks post-op) for improved short-term functional status and return to work.
- No significant long-term differences found between intensive and mild exercise programs.
- Limited evidence suggests work-focused interventions improve return to work in working populations.
Conclusions:
- No evidence supports activity restriction post-lumbar disc surgery.
- Intensive exercise programs initiated 4-6 weeks post-operatively show short-term benefits without increasing re-operation rates.
- Optimal timing and content of active rehabilitation programs require further investigation.
